What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Whitestown?

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ises

📊

labor costs

Labor rates in Whitestown and Boone County typically reflect the regional construction market. Experienced roofing crews may command higher rates due to specialized skills and safety certifications required for roof work. Local contractor availability can affect pricing, with established companies often charging more than newer operations. Union vs. non-union labor rates may also create price variations in the Whitestown area.

📊

market dynamics

Whitestown's growing residential and commercial development creates steady demand for roofing services. Competition among contractors can lead to competitive pricing, especially during slower seasons. Material availability and local supplier relationships influence costs. Contractors with established supplier networks may offer better material pricing than those purchasing retail.

📊

seasonal trends

Roofing prices in Whitestown often increase during peak seasons (spring through fall) when demand is highest. Winter months may offer better pricing but can involve weather-related scheduling challenges. Storm damage events in the region can temporarily spike demand and pricing. Planning projects during shoulder seasons (late fall or early spring) may yield more competitive quotes.

🧱 Key Pricing Components

  • Roof size and pitch - Steeper roofs require more labor and safety equipment
  • Material selection - Asphalt shingles, metal, tile, or commercial membrane systems
  • Existing roof removal - Tear-off costs for old materials and disposal fees
  • Structural repairs - Decking replacement, flashing, and ventilation work
  • Permits and inspections - Boone County requirements and associated fees
  • Project complexity - Multiple roof levels, chimneys, skylights, or unique architectural features

Typical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s

Average pricing for common services in Whitestown

Roofing costs in Whitestown can vary widely based on the factors mentioned above. Residential roof replacements typically involve different pricing considerations than commercial projects.

For residential work, pricing is often calculated per square (100 square feet). Commercial projects may use square footage pricing or project-based quotes. Material quality, warranty length, and contractor experience significantly impact final costs.

Always remember that the lowest quote isn't always the best value. Quality materials, proper installation, and comprehensive warranties contribute to long-term value and protection for your property.

⚠️ Watch Out For

Pricing Red Flags

Warning Sign

Extremely low quotes that seem too good to be true - they often cut corners on materials or labor

Warning Sign

Pressure to sign immediately or pay large upfront deposits before work begins

Warning Sign

Vague estimates without detailed line items for materials, labor, and disposal costs

Warning Sign

Contractors who can't provide proof of licensing and insurance for Boone County work

Warning Sign

Requests for cash-only payments or reluctance to provide written contracts

Warning Sign

Limited or no local references in the Whitestown area

💬 What's the typical timeline for a roof replacement in Whitestown?

Most residential roof replacements in Whitestown take 1-3 days depending on size and complexity. Commercial projects may take longer. Weather conditions, material availability, and permit processing times in Boone County can affect schedules. Always discuss timelines with contractors during the quoting process.

💬 Do I need permits for roofing work in Whitestown?

Yes, most roofing projects in Whitestown require permits through Boone County building departments. Reputable contractors typically handle permit applications as part of their service. Permits ensure work meets local building codes and can affect insurance coverage and future property sales.

💬 How do material choices affect roofing costs?

Material selection significantly impacts pricing. Basic asphalt shingles are typically most affordable, while architectural shingles, metal roofing, or tile systems cost more. Commercial roofing materials like TPO, EPDM, or modified bitumen have different price points. Consider lifespan, energy efficiency, and aesthetic preferences when comparing materials.

💬 What warranty coverage should I expect?

Quality roofing installations typically include both manufacturer warranties on materials (often 20-50 years) and contractor workmanship warranties (usually 1-10 years). Read warranty terms carefully - some require specific maintenance or have transfer limitations. Ask contractors about their specific warranty offerings for Whitestown projects.

💬 How does roof pitch affect pricing?

Steeper roofs require more labor, specialized safety equipment, and often slower work progress. Low-pitch roofs are generally less expensive to replace. Complex roof designs with multiple pitches, valleys, and dormers increase both material waste and labor time, affecting overall costs.

💬 Should I consider timing my roof replacement?

Yes, timing can affect both pricing and scheduling. Late fall and early spring often offer better pricing as demand moderates. Avoid peak summer months when contractors are busiest. However, don't delay necessary repairs - water damage from a failing roof can be far more expensive than timing considerations.
